applesauce-core Skill (v5)
This skill provides comprehensive knowledge and patterns for working with applesauce-core v5, a library that provides reactive utilities and patterns for building Nostr clients.
Note: applesauce v5 introduced package reorganization:
-
Protocol-level code stays in applesauce-core
-
Social/NIP-specific helpers moved to applesauce-common
-
EventFactory moved from applesauce-factory to applesauce-core/event-factory
-
ActionHub renamed to ActionRunner in applesauce-actions

Event Store
Creating an Event Store
import { EventStore } from 'applesauce-core';
// Create event store const eventStore = new EventStore();
// Add events eventStore.add(event1); eventStore.add(event2);
// Add multiple events eventStore.addMany([event1, event2, event3]);
// Check if event exists const exists = eventStore.has(eventId);
// Get event by ID const event = eventStore.get(eventId);
// Remove event eventStore.remove(eventId);
// Clear all events eventStore.clear();
Event Store Queries
// Get all events const allEvents = eventStore.getAll();
// Get events by filter const filtered = eventStore.filter({ kinds: [1], authors: [pubkey] });
// Get events by author const authorEvents = eventStore.getByAuthor(pubkey);
// Get events by kind const textNotes = eventStore.getByKind(1);
Replaceable Events
applesauce-core handles replaceable events automatically:
// For kind 0 (profile), only latest is kept eventStore.add(profileEvent1); // stored eventStore.add(profileEvent2); // replaces if newer
// For parameterized replaceable (30000-39999) eventStore.add(articleEvent); // keyed by author + kind + d-tag
// Get replaceable event const profile = eventStore.getReplaceable(0, pubkey); const article = eventStore.getReplaceable(30023, pubkey, 'article-slug');

Helper Functions & Caching
Applesauce Helper System
applesauce-core provides 60+ helper functions for extracting data from Nostr events. Critical: These helpers cache their results internally using symbols, so you don't need useMemo when calling them.
// ❌ WRONG - Unnecessary memoization const title = useMemo(() => getArticleTitle(event), [event]); const text = useMemo(() => getHighlightText(event), [event]);
// ✅ CORRECT - Helpers cache internally const title = getArticleTitle(event); const text = getHighlightText(event);
How Helper Caching Works
import { getOrComputeCachedValue } from 'applesauce-core/helpers';
// Helpers use symbol-based caching const symbol = Symbol('ArticleTitle');
export function getArticleTitle(event) { return getOrComputeCachedValue(event, symbol, () => { // This expensive computation only runs once return getTagValue(event, 'title') || 'Untitled'; }); }
// First call - computes and caches const title1 = getArticleTitle(event); // Computation happens
// Second call - returns cached value const title2 = getArticleTitle(event); // Instant, from cache
// Same reference console.log(title1 === title2); // true
Tag Helpers
import { getTagValue, hasNameValueTag } from 'applesauce-core/helpers';
// Get single tag value (searches hidden tags first) const dTag = getTagValue(event, 'd'); const title = getTagValue(event, 'title'); const url = getTagValue(event, 'r');
// Check if tag exists with value const hasTag = hasNameValueTag(event, 'client', 'grimoire');
Note: applesauce only provides getTagValue (singular). For multiple values, implement your own:
function getTagValues(event, tagName) { return event.tags .filter(tag => tag[0] === tagName && tag[1]) .map(tag => tag[1]); }

When NOT to Use useMemo with Helpers
// ❌ DON'T memoize applesauce helper calls const title = useMemo(() => getArticleTitle(event), [event]); const summary = useMemo(() => getArticleSummary(event), [event]);
// ✅ DO call helpers directly const title = getArticleTitle(event); const summary = getArticleSummary(event);
// ❌ DON'T memoize helpers that wrap other helpers function getRepoName(event) { return getTagValue(event, 'name'); } const name = useMemo(() => getRepoName(event), [event]);
// ✅ DO call directly (caching propagates) const name = getRepoName(event);
// ✅ DO use useMemo for expensive transformations const sorted = useMemo( () => events.sort((a, b) => b.created_at - a.created_at), [events] );
// ✅ DO use useMemo for object creation const options = useMemo( () => ({ fallbackRelays, timeout: 1000 }), [fallbackRelays] );
EventFactory
Overview
The EventFactory class (moved to applesauce-core/event-factory in v5) provides a unified API for creating and signing Nostr events using blueprints.
import { EventFactory } from 'applesauce-core/event-factory';
// Create factory const factory = new EventFactory();
// Set signer (required for signing) factory.setSigner(signer);
// Optional context factory.setClient({ name: 'grimoire', address: { pubkey, identifier } });
Creating Events with Blueprints
Blueprints are templates for event creation. See the applesauce-common skill for detailed blueprint documentation.
import { NoteBlueprint, NoteReplyBlueprint } from 'applesauce-common/blueprints';
// Create a note const draft = await factory.create( NoteBlueprint, 'Hello #nostr!', { emojis: [{ shortcode: 'wave', url: 'https://...' }] } );
// Sign the draft const event = await factory.sign(draft);
// Or combine: create and sign const event = await factory.sign( await factory.create(NoteBlueprint, content, options) );
Factory Methods
// Create from blueprint const draft = await factory.create(Blueprint, ...args);
// Sign event template const event = await factory.sign(draft);
// Stamp (add pubkey without signing) const unsigned = await factory.stamp(draft);
// Build with operations const draft = await factory.build(template, ...operations);
// Modify existing event const modified = await factory.modify(event, ...operations);

Common Patterns
Creating with custom tags:
// Let blueprint handle automatic extraction const draft = await factory.create(NoteBlueprint, content, { emojis });
// Add custom tags afterward
draft.tags.push(['client', 'grimoire', '31990:...']);
draft.tags.push(['imeta', url ${blob.url}, x ${blob.sha256}]);
// Sign const event = await factory.sign(draft);
Error handling:
try { const draft = await factory.create(NoteBlueprint, content, options); const event = await factory.sign(draft); await pool.publish(relays, event); } catch (error) { if (error.message.includes('User rejected')) { // Handle rejection } else { // Handle other errors } }
Optimistic updates:
// Create and sign const event = await factory.sign( await factory.create(NoteBlueprint, content, options) );
// Add to local store immediately eventStore.add(event);
// Publish in background pool.publish(relays, event).catch(err => { // Remove from store on failure eventStore.remove(event.id); });

Svelte Store Adapter
import { readable } from 'svelte/store';
// Convert RxJS observable to Svelte store function fromObservable(observable, initialValue) { return readable(initialValue, set => { const subscription = observable.subscribe(set); return () => subscription.unsubscribe(); }); }
// Usage const events$ = timeline.events$; const eventsStore = fromObservable(events$, []);

Common Patterns
Event Deduplication
// EventStore handles deduplication automatically eventStore.add(event1); eventStore.add(event1); // No duplicate
// For manual deduplication const seen = new Set(); events.filter(e => { if (seen.has(e.id)) return false; seen.add(e.id); return true; });
Optimistic Updates
async function publishNote(content) { // Create event const event = await createEvent(content);
// Add to store immediately (optimistic) eventStore.add(event);
try { // Publish to relays await pool.publish(relays, event); } catch (error) { // Remove on failure eventStore.remove(event.id); throw error; } }
Loading States
import { BehaviorSubject, combineLatest } from 'rxjs';
const loading$ = new BehaviorSubject(true); const events$ = timeline.events$;
const state$ = combineLatest([loading$, events$]).pipe( map(([loading, events]) => ({ loading, events, empty: !loading && events.length === 0 })) );
// Start loading loading$.next(true); await loadEvents(); loading$.next(false);
Infinite Scroll
function createInfiniteScroll(timeline, pageSize = 50) { let loading = false;
async function loadMore() { if (loading) return;
loading = true;
await timeline.loadMore(pageSize);
loading = false;
}
function onScroll(event) { const { scrollTop, scrollHeight, clientHeight } = event.target; if (scrollHeight - scrollTop <= clientHeight * 1.5) { loadMore(); } }
return { loadMore, onScroll }; }
